For what it’s worth, both the American version and the Chinese version have the same “certification”, but I do see your point. The power supplies, however, are CE, CCC, and UL certified for both the American and the Chinese version. This part is very important to make sure it’s safe because it’s responsible for transforming our wall outlet voltage from 120VAC to 24VDC. Overall, I think that any internal differences as far as certification would not be a hazard, but possibly would cause the light to not last as long due to inadequate amperage regulation which will cause the LEDs to burn out early.
